How can companies effectively measure the impact of their customer service training and development programs in terms of improving customer satisfaction and loyalty?
Companies can effectively measure the impact of their customer service training and development programs by implementing customer feedback surveys before and after the training to track changes in satisfaction levels. They can also analyze metrics such as customer retention rates, repeat purchases, and Net Promoter Score to gauge the effectiveness of the training. Additionally, companies can monitor customer service interactions and track key performance indicators to assess the quality of service provided post-training. Regularly reviewing and analyzing these data points will help companies understand the impact of their training programs on improving customer satisfaction and loyalty.
